From Istanbul Sabiha Gökçen (SAW) Airport to Sunrise Hotel: Your Transport Options
Reaching the Sunrise Hotel from Sabiha Gökçen Airport (SAW) offers several choices, each with its pros and cons. Consider your priorities – speed, cost, or comfort – when making your decision.
1. Taxi or Private Transfer
Pros: The most convenient option, offering door-to-door service. No need to navigate public transport or worry about luggage. Often faster than other options, especially during peak hours. Many drivers speak English.
Cons: The most expensive option. You'll need to negotiate the fare beforehand or use a meter (though meters are not always reliable). There's a risk of encountering dishonest drivers if you don't use a pre-booked service.
Recommendation: Pre-booking a private transfer through a reputable company is highly recommended. This guarantees a fixed price, a comfortable vehicle, and a driver waiting for you at arrivals. You can often track your car's arrival in real-time through an app. Look for companies with good online reviews and compare prices before booking.
2. Havabus Airport Shuttle
Pros: A cost-effective and reliable option. Havabus operates regular shuttle services from SAW to various points in Istanbul, including Taksim Square. From Taksim, you can easily take a taxi or other public transport to the Sunrise Hotel.
Cons: It's not a direct route to the Sunrise Hotel. You will need to transfer to another mode of transportation once you reach Taksim, adding to your travel time. Buses can get crowded, especially during peak travel periods.
Recommendation: Check the Havabus schedule and routes carefully to see if it aligns with your arrival time and overall travel plan. This might be a suitable option if you're on a budget and comfortable with multiple transfers.
3. Public Transport (Bus and Metro)
Pros: The cheapest option. Istanbul's public transport system is extensive and relatively efficient.
Cons: This option requires navigating multiple transfers and can be time-consuming, especially with luggage. It may also involve walking significant distances between bus stops and metro stations. Language barriers can also present a challenge.
Recommendation: Only recommended for budget travelers who are comfortable navigating Istanbul's public transport system. Thoroughly research the routes and plan your journey in advance using a reliable public transport app or online map. Be prepared for potential delays due to traffic or other unforeseen circumstances.
4. Ride-Hailing Apps (Uber, BiTaksi)
Pros: Convenient and readily available at SAW. Offers price transparency and easy payment through the app. You can track your driver's arrival in real-time.
Cons: Prices can fluctuate based on demand (surge pricing). Availability might be limited during peak hours. Ensure you have a reliable internet connection for the app to function correctly.
Recommendation: A good middle ground between taxis and public transport, offering a balance between cost and convenience. Download the app before your arrival and ensure your payment method is linked to your account.
